الملخص AR
Objective: A modification of the classical Paul-Mikulicz procedure has been used in the emergency surgical treatment of sigmoid volvulus in a number of cases at Al Kindy Hospital in Baghdad, Iraq.
These cases are presented in order to demonstrate the advantages of this modification among other surgical approaches for volvulus.
Methods: This prospective study was conducted at Al Kindy Teaching Hospital in Baghdad, Iraq between December 2000 and January 2004.
The modification consists of fashioning the colostomy by suturing the adjacent micosa of the two limbs together without placing sutures in between the deepest, approximated, antimesenteric )orders.
Final closure of this colostomy was similar to that of loop colostomy closure.
All the colostomies were iosed intra-pentoneally.
Results : This modification was used in eleven patients with sigmoid volvulus who required emergency surgical nterference, five females (45A5%) and six males (54.54%) with a median age 58 years (range 48-65).
Only one mtient (9.09%) developed wound infection and another patient (9,09%) developed a mild degree of colostomy etraction.
All patients underwent colostomy closure six weeks later with uneventful recovery.
Conclusion: This modification has been used successfully in the emergency surgical treatment of sigmoid 'olvulus in this series.
